When installing storm windows, ensure they have weatherstripping at all movable joints; are made of strong, durable materials; and have interlocking or overlapping joints.

Energy Performance Testing, Certification, and Labeling. Heat Gain and Loss. Windows, doors, skylights can gain and lose heat through: Direct conduction and convection heat transfer through the glass or multi-layer glazing and framing Thermal radiation into a house and out of a house from room-temperature objects, such as exterior walls and windows, people, equipment, furniture, and interior walls The solar radiation into a house, which is converted to heat when absorbed by building surfaces Air leakage through and around them.
